Raleigh County's headline indicators land 30% below the national median on income ($52,055), with housing 53% below the US figure ($143,000 typical) — a profile closer to the broad US middle than to either tail of the distribution. CDC PLACES data shows adult obesity in Raleigh County at 43%, well above the US figure — a marker of broader health-system access and economic conditions in the area.
